Definition

To play jianzi, a traditional game of kicking a weighted shuttlecock to keep it in the air.

colloquialsportsdaily actions

How it's used

Refers specifically to the traditional game of keeping a weighted shuttlecock in the air using one's feet. It is often viewed as a nostalgic or traditional pastime rather than a modern competitive sport. You will most commonly see older generations playing this in public parks or plazas during the early morning.

Common mistake

Do not confuse this with playing soccer or football, which uses the verb 踢波. Ensure you use the specific object 毽 as the target of the action.
